void
gnc_environment_setup (void)
{
    gchar *config_path;
    gchar *env_path;
    gchar *env_parm;

    /* Export default parameters to the environment */
    env_parm = gnc_path_get_prefix();
    if (!g_setenv("GNC_HOME",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able GNC_HOME.");
    g_free (env_parm);
    env_parm = gnc_path_get_bindir();
    if (!g_setenv("GNC_BIN",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able GNC_BIN.");
    g_free (env_parm);
    env_parm = gnc_path_get_pkglibdir();
    if (!g_setenv("GNC_LIB",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able GNC_LIB.");
    g_free (env_parm);
    env_parm = gnc_path_get_pkgdatadir();
    if (!g_setenv("GNC_DATA",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able GNC_DATA.");
    g_free (env_parm);
    env_parm = gnc_path_get_pkgsysconfdir();
    if (!g_setenv("GNC_CONF",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able GNC_CONF.");
    g_free (env_parm);
    env_parm = gnc_path_get_libdir();
    if (!g_setenv("SYS_LIB", env_parm, FALSE))
        g_warning ("Couldn't set/override environment variable SYS_LIB.");
    g_free (env_parm);

    config_path = gnc_path_get_pkgsysconfdir();
#ifdef G_OS_WIN32
    {
        /* unhide files without extension */
        gchar *pathext = g_build_path(";", ".", g_getenv("PATHEXT"),
                                      (gchar*) NULL);
        g_setenv("PATHEXT", pathext, TRUE);
        g_free(pathext);
    }
#endif

    /* Parse the environment file that got installed with gnucash */
    env_path = g_build_filename (config_path, "environment", NULL);
    gnc_environment_parse_one(env_path);
    g_free (env_path);

    /* Parse local overrides for this file */
    env_path = g_build_filename (config_path, "environment.local", NULL);
    gnc_environment_parse_one(env_path);
    g_free (env_path);
    g_free (config_path);
}

/** Returns the pkglibdir path, usually
 * "$prefix/lib/gnucash".
 *
 * @returns A newly allocated string. */
gchar *gnc_path_get_pkglibdir()
{
    gchar *libdir = gnc_path_get_libdir ();
#ifdef G_OS_WIN32
    /* Workaround for Bug 618646, {pkglibdir} will be bin/ on Windows */
    gchar *result = gnc_gbr_find_bin_dir(libdir);
#else
    gchar *result = g_build_filename (libdir, "gnucash", (char*)NULL);
#endif
    g_free (libdir);
    //printf("Returning pkglibdir %s\n", result);
    return result;
}

void
gnc_module_init_backend_dbi (void)
{
    const char* driver_dir;
    int num_drivers;
    gboolean have_sqlite3_driver = FALSE;
    gboolean have_mysql_driver = FALSE;
    gboolean have_pgsql_driver = FALSE;

    /* Initialize libdbi and see which drivers are available.  Only register qof backends which
       have drivers available. */
    driver_dir = g_getenv ("GNC_DBD_DIR");
    if (driver_dir == nullptr)
    {
        PINFO ("GNC_DBD_DIR not set: using libdbi built-in default\n");
    }

    /* dbi_initialize returns -1 in case of errors */
#if HAVE_LIBDBI_R
    if (dbi_instance)
        return;
    num_drivers = dbi_initialize_r (driver_dir, &dbi_instance);
#else
    num_drivers = dbi_initialize (driver_dir);
#endif
    if (num_drivers <= 0)
    {
        gchar* dir = g_build_filename (gnc_path_get_libdir (), "dbd", nullptr);
#if HAVE_LIBDBI_R
        if (dbi_instance)
            return;
        num_drivers = dbi_initialize_r (dir, &dbi_instance);
#else
        num_drivers = dbi_initialize (dir);
#endif
        g_free (dir);
    }
    if (num_drivers <= 0)
    {
        PWARN ("No DBD drivers found\n");
    }
    else
    {
        dbi_driver driver = nullptr;
        PINFO ("%d DBD drivers found\n", num_drivers);

        do
        {
#if HAVE_LIBDBI_R
            driver = dbi_driver_list_r (driver, dbi_instance);
#else
            driver = dbi_driver_list (driver);
#endif

            if (driver != nullptr)
            {
                const gchar* name = dbi_driver_get_name (driver);

                PINFO ("Driver: %s\n", name);
                if (strcmp (name, "sqlite3") == 0)
                {
                    have_sqlite3_driver = TRUE;
                }
                else if (strcmp (name, "mysql") == 0)
                {
                    have_mysql_driver = TRUE;
                }
                else if (strcmp (name, "pgsql") == 0)
                {
                    have_pgsql_driver = TRUE;
                }
            }
        }
        while (driver != nullptr);
    }

    if (have_sqlite3_driver)
    {
        const char* name = "GnuCash Libdbi (SQLITE3) Backend";
        auto prov = QofBackendProvider_ptr(new QofDbiBackendProvider<DbType::DBI_SQLITE>{name, FILE_URI_TYPE});
        qof_backend_register_provider(std::move(prov));
        prov = QofBackendProvider_ptr(new QofDbiBackendProvider<DbType::DBI_SQLITE>{name, SQLITE3_URI_TYPE});
        qof_backend_register_provider(std::move(prov));
    }

    if (have_mysql_driver)
    {
        const char *name = "GnuCash Libdbi (MYSQL) Backend";
        auto prov = QofBackendProvider_ptr(new QofDbiBackendProvider<DbType::DBI_MYSQL>{name, "mysql"});
        qof_backend_register_provider(std::move(prov));
    }

    if (have_pgsql_driver)
    {
        const char* name = "GnuCash Libdbi (POSTGRESQL) Backend";
        auto prov = QofBackendProvider_ptr(new QofDbiBackendProvider<DbType::DBI_PGSQL>{name, "postgres"});
        qof_backend_register_provider(std::move(prov));
    }

    /* If needed, set log level to DEBUG so that SQl statements will be put into
       the gnucash.trace file. */
    /*    qof_log_set_level( log_module, QOF_LOG_DEBUG ); */
}
